COLONIA SANT JORDI - 2 Nights

In the SouthEast of the island lies Colonia Sant Jordi, a touristy hub surrounded by the intriguing landscape of the Es Trenc salt flats, and the charming villages of Ses Salines, Es Llombards and Santanyi. A great spot to explore the Moorish influenced landscape of the Southern region of Mallorca and the great views up the Cura and San Salvador Monastery, a couple of the classic climbs of this region of Mallorca.

 

DAY 1 - Arrival . We will meet you at the airport or at your pre-trip hotel and transfer to Colonia Sant Jordi (40 minutes) where we will meet you review the itinerary, have a safety and logistics briefing, bike fit and hopefully, depending on the time of your arrival, go for a quick 20 Km loop ride around Ses Salines and Colonia Sant Jordi for a cold cañita by the sea.

 

Day 2 - South East Coast. Today you'll have different options to ride around the South East corner of the island. Along the way you'll ride by petit boutique-like villages like Es Llombards, Ses Salines and Santanyí. You'll head towards the coast down to the picturesque fishing village of Cala Figuera, tucked between the rocky cliffs, Mediterranean pine trees and fig trees at the end of the fjord-like Bay of the same name. A paella or seafood tapas stop is recommended here, before you ride back up to Santanyí and to your hotel. Longer options include a detour to enjoy the views at Cap Ses Salines, the Southern-most tip of Mallorca.

Ride: 40-60 km with 270-400m climbing.

PLA I LLEVANT - 2 Nights

Right in the heart of the Mallorca you will find the Pla I Llevant, or the Eastern Plains regions. Although not exactly plain, this area is where the first vines were grown back in Roman times and covers the eastern area of Mallorca, from Algaida to Felanitx to Arta. From here you will have the chance to ride up to Cura and Sant Salvador Monasteries, if you're felling keen on the riding, or go visit some of the best wines on the island.

 

DAY 3 - Undulating plains. You'll start heading North today from the South Coast up to the middle of the island along a charming countryside into the heart of Mallorca. The two route options take you along an easy undulating terrain through the many vineyards and almond orchards of the Pla i Llevant region, where you'll be able to appreciate a change of landscape from the more arid and plain South East to the more green covered hill countryside around Algaida and Montuiri. You'll ride into Finca Serena, where you will be able to sit back and enjoy the peace and tranquility of this Mediterranean jewell.

Ride: 36-58 Km with 250-500m climbing.

DAY 4 - Binissalem Wine Country or Sineu Market. Plenty of riding options today. From heading towards Sineu, only 10 Km away, to wander around the weekly farmers market which has been taking place every Wednesday since the early 1300s, to a more challenging route up one of the classic climbs on the island up to Cura Monastery for one of the best views around, you can mix both routes if you want a bit of a challenge and a bit of cultural immersion. If it's not a Wednesday and you prefer an easy ride and some wine, we can arrange a super fun ride along the Binissalem Wine country stopping for a visit and wine tasting with finger food lunch at the oldest winery in Mallorca, Ribas winery.

Ride: 35 to 55 km with 200-850m climbing.

POLLENSA - 3 Nights

Pollensa it’s a lovely town with a rich history of artists, plenty of options for dining and some cool shops with local brands and products. It's location is the perfect starting point for the ride to Formentor Ligthouse, one of the classics of the island, as well as Sa Calobra, and Coll de Sa Bataia, a good variety of Spanish and international food restaurants, and many good little corners where to sip a “cafecito” after your morning ride. Good place to get our guests favourite souvenir, a Mallorca-themed cycling jersey.

 

DAY 5 - To the North. You'll ride straight towards the Tramuntana Mountains and then turn NorthEast, following its foothills along charming villages like Binissalem, Biniamar, and Selva where an epic lunch at one of our favorite restaurants on the island, Miceli, awaits. If wine is your call, we can also plan a great visit to Can Axartell winery near your hotel, one of the most modern and innovative new wineries on the island.

Ride: 50 km with 400m climbing.

 

DAY 6 - Lluc Loop or Alcudia. After 5 days of riding, today is probably a great day to stay off the saddle. Maybe indulge yourself with a full day of relax at Son Brull, including some treatments at their amazing Spa. Plan an easy day at the beach in Cala Sant Vincent, or go check the shopping scene in the quaint town of Pollensa. If you want to be active, an easy ride towards Alcudia walled city would be a great ride, or we could plan some amazing hiking nearby. Just make sure you charge your batteries for tomorrow's ride.

DAY 7 - Cap Formentor Lighthouse. One of Mallorca's iconic cycling routes and in the bucket list of many cyclists around the world. With amazing views of the Mediterranean Sea, it's a constant up and down, twists and turns which take to the most Northerly point in Mallorca. An early start is recommended to avoid most of the traffic. After coming back from the Lighthouse, we suggest you take a detour to beautiful Cala Sant Vincent for a great sea food lunch by the sea. 65 Km with 1000m climbing.
